Cracks two doubles in Friday's win
Jensen went 2-for-5 with two doubles, an RBI and two runs scored during the Royals' 3-2 win over the Red Sox on Friday.
Análisis
Jensen came around to score in the first inning on a Salvador Perez RBI single. The former added an RBI double of his own in the third before coming home to score later in the frame for what turned out to be the game-winning run. It was Jensen's fourth multi-hit game of September, and so far this month, he's gone 12-for-34 (.353) with 11 extra-base hits (including four home runs), nine RBI and 11 runs scored.

Belts 23rd homer
Jensen went 1-for-3 with a solo home run, a walk and two total runs scored in Wednesday's 5-2 win over the Diamondbacks.
Análisis
Jensen has contributed six homers over his last 12 games, going 13-for-44 (.295) in that span. The catcher is thriving out of the leadoff spot with his recent power surge. Overall this year, he's batting .229 with a .761 OPS, 23 homers, 69 RBI, 70 runs scored, 29 doubles, two triples and two stolen bases over 136 contests.

Beginning on bench Sunday
Jensen isn't in the starting lineup for Sunday's tilt against Toronto.
Análisis
Jensen will get a well-deserved rest after starting behind the plate in six straight contests. He's off to a scorching start to September, slashing .421/.476/1.158 with three homers and six RBI through five games. Luke Maile is getting a turn at catcher in Jensen's stead Sunday.
